     Following description found on ScotlandsPlaces - Ordnance Survey Name Books / Fife and
          Kinross-shire OS Name Books, 1853-1855 / Volume 17. Parish of Ceres.
     Name: Backbraes. Authority for these modes of spelling: Thos. Henderson, Teasses. Robert
          Cairns, Teasses Lime Work. John Lessels, Woodtop.
     Name: Backbrae. Authority: Co. Map. 
     Situation: About 1 mile S.E. from Cassindilly.
     Description: This is a row of Cottages on the road side West of Teasses Grounds, occupied by the
          farm servants of R.S. Christie Esq. of Teasses, to whom the Cottages belong.

     Nothing of these cottages to be seen at the road side now. Google Maps has marked the area as Fleecefaulds Meadow Nature Reserve, although the image, taken in June 2009, doesn't yet show the Car Park, unless it sits back slightly and screened from the road by trees.
